Aromatherapy

Aromatherapy is a holistic therapy using essential oils from plants to support physical and emotional well-being. Oils are typically inhaled or applied topically (diluted) to:
  • Reduce stress, anxiety, and pain
  • Improve sleep, mood, and respiratory function
  • Stimulate the limbic system via scent to influence emotions and physiological responses
Common oils include lavender, peppermint, eucalyptus, and tea tree. While widely used, clinical evidence is mixed, and safety precautions (e.g., dilution, allergy screening) are essential.

​Reflexology

Reflexology is a therapeutic technique applying pressure to specific points on the feet, hands, or ears believed to correspond with organs and systems throughout the body. It aims to:
  • Promote relaxation, pain relief, and nervous system balance
  • Support circulation, immune function, and homeostasis
  • Complement conventional care by easing symptoms like PMS, labor pain, and stress
Though evidence is limited, many find it beneficial as a non-invasive, calming adjunct to wellness routines.
